Oman Qalhat LNG Terminal

Oman Qalhat LNG Terminal is an operating LNG export terminal in Ash Sharqiyah, Oman. The tracker lists 5 tracked units with 11.4 Mtpa operating, 3.8 Mtpa proposed, the earliest starting in 1999. Ownership is not reported.
